Class
Class 可以通过对象和数组进行动态绑定:
对象:
<div v-bind:class="{active: isActive, 'text-danger': hasError}"></div>
data: {
isActive: true,
hasError: false
}
数组:
<div v-bind:class="[isActive ? activeClass : '', errorClass ]"></div>
data: {
activeClass: 'active',
errorClass: 'text-danger'
}
Style
Style 也可以通过对象语法和数组语法进行动态绑定:
对象:
<div v-bind:style="{ color: activeColor, fontSize: fontSize + 'px' }"></div>
data: {
activeColor: 'red',
fontSize: 30
}
数组:
<div v-bind:style="[styleColor, styleSize]"></div>
data: {
styleColor: {
color: 'red'
},
styleSize:{
fontSize:'23px'
}
}